Understanding the Real Nature of Wholesale Clothing Sets

Wholesale clothing sets exist to compress cost and expand margin. There is no romance here — only arithmetic. When you purchase Wholesale Clothing Sets, you are not buying fashion; you are buying inventory strategy.

Wholesale operates on scale. Suppliers sell by cartons, bundles, or fixed packs — 10 sets, 50 sets, 100 sets per style. The unit cost drops sharply as volume rises, allowing resellers to undercut competitors or protect profit even during promotions. This is why categories such as Wholesale Two Piece Sets dominate online boutiques and fast-fashion platforms: they are easy to sell, easy to stock, and easy to replenish.

Another defining trait is assortment logic. Sets are rarely sold as isolated SKUs. Instead, wholesalers ship size-ratio packs and style collections designed to cover the widest consumer base with minimal SKU management. A single order might include S–M–L–XL assortments or seasonal groupings such as spring lounge sets, fall knit sets, or athleisure collections. This model reduces dead stock and increases turnover velocity.

Gender and age segmentation further defines wholesale success. Wholesale Men Sets offer consistency and lower return rates, while Wholesale Kids Sets thrive on repeat sizing cycles and seasonal replacement. Ignoring any segment limits growth and weakens supplier negotiation power.

MOQ discipline is another unavoidable reality. Most suppliers enforce minimum order quantities — often 20–50 sets per style — because production, storage, and logistics costs demand it. Lower MOQ means higher unit cost; higher MOQ unlocks real pricing power. There is no workaround, only strategy.

Speed matters just as much as price. Mature wholesalers maintain ready stock or fast replenishment pipelines, delivering within 7–15 days for most international orders. Global shipping options and stable logistics partners separate professional suppliers from amateur resellers.

Customization: Turning Sets Into Brand Assets

Customization is where wholesalers evolve into brand builders. If wholesale gives you speed, customization gives you identity. The difference between selling and scaling lies here.

Custom clothing sets allow buyers to control fabric selection, color palettes, prints, cuts, and finishing details. This flexibility transforms generic inventory into exclusive merchandise. Custom Women Sets dominate this space because women’s fashion thrives on differentiation. Prints, silhouettes, and coordinated styling are brand weapons, not decoration.

Branding elements elevate perceived value instantly. Logos, woven labels, hangtags, wash labels, and packaging inserts convert anonymous products into branded experiences. The same base product can sell for double the price when properly branded. This is equally true for Custom Mens Sets, where minimalist branding and fit consistency create long-term loyalty, and for Custom Kids Sets, where parents value uniformity, safety labeling, and recognizable identity.

Customization always carries higher MOQs and higher costs. Typical minimums range from 100–300 sets per style due to pattern making, sampling, and production setup. As customization depth increases, so does per-unit cost. This is not a disadvantage — it is a filter that keeps amateurs out and professionals in.

Sampling is non-negotiable. The customization workflow is rigid for a reason:

Design concept or reference submission
Pattern making and sample production
Sample review and approval
Bulk production
Quality inspection and delivery

Skipping steps guarantees failure. Samples protect you from fabric mismatch, sizing errors, and print defects. Yes, it extends lead time compared to ready-stock wholesale, but it prevents brand-killing mistakes.

Customization is not for those seeking instant profit. It is for sellers building long-term value. When executed correctly, customized sets eliminate price wars, increase customer retention, and create defensible market positions.

Manufacturing Power and OEM / ODM Strategy

Manufacturing is the backbone of sustainable wholesale operations. Without production control, you are always vulnerable — to shortages, price hikes, and inconsistent quality.

Manufacturers operate at scale. They own workshops, sewing lines, skilled labor, and production schedules. This allows them to absorb large orders, control costs, and maintain consistent output. When volume rises, cost per unit falls dramatically. This is how profitable wholesalers dominate markets without sacrificing quality.

Supply chain integration is the real advantage. Manufacturers work directly with fabric mills, accessory suppliers, printing facilities, and dye houses. Fewer intermediaries mean faster lead times and lower costs. This integration also allows flexible production planning — increasing or decreasing output based on demand signals.

OEM and ODM services define how you interact with manufacturers. OEM focuses on execution: you provide the design, they produce. ODM goes further: manufacturers provide design, sampling, and production as a complete package. For startups and emerging brands, ODM is often the fastest route to market credibility.

Quality control is not optional. Professional manufacturers enforce multi-stage inspections covering fabric integrity, measurements, stitching, and finishing. Many also provide third-party inspection reports and compliance documentation for international markets. This protects you from returns, chargebacks, and reputational damage.

Manufacturing is not about creativity. It is about discipline, repeatability, and scale. Without it, wholesale remains fragile and reactive.

Integrating Wholesale, Customization, and Manufacturing for Dominance

The most powerful suppliers today do not offer single services — they offer ecosystems. Wholesale stock, customization options, and in-house manufacturing under one roof is the ultimate competitive advantage.

One-stop sourcing eliminates friction. Buyers can test markets using ready stock, differentiate through small-batch customization, and scale through mass production — all with the same supplier. This continuity reduces errors, shortens lead times, and strengthens negotiation leverage.

Profit margins expand when middlemen disappear. Factory-direct sourcing cuts costs while enabling premium pricing on branded products. Sellers who combine wholesale volume with custom exclusivity outperform competitors stuck in resale cycles.

Inventory flexibility becomes strategic. Fast-moving styles can be replenished instantly from stock, while custom designs receive dedicated production slots. This balance prevents overstock and missed sales opportunities.

Critical factors determine success across wholesale, customization, and manufacturing:

Fabric selection defines cost, durability, and comfort
Production techniques influence customization depth and pricing
MOQ thresholds affect cash flow and flexibility
Logistics and tariffs impact delivery speed and landed cost
Quality control systems determine customer satisfaction and return rates

Service selection must match your business model. Retailers and e-commerce sellers should prioritize ready-stock wholesale with limited customization to minimize risk. Brand entrepreneurs should invest in OEM or ODM manufacturing to control identity and supply. Distributors gain power by combining wholesale inventory with private-label customization.
